Lesser Ury: a master of German impressionism
Born in 1861 in Berlin, Lesser Ury was a painter whose work is rooted in impressionism, while incorporating elements of symbolism. Influenced by artists such as Claude Monet, Ury developed a unique style characterized by plays of light and poetic atmospheres. His career, marked by exhibitions in Berlin and internationally, testifies to his importance in the artistic landscape of his time. Ury captured the essence of urban life and natural landscapes, making him an essential artist of the early 20th century.
